How much do web production assistant j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 12, 2026, the average hourly pay for web production assistant in Florida is $16.78,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.04 and $19.52 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some typical challenges faced by web production assistants when coordinating content updates across multiple teams?

Web Production Assistants often juggle requests from various departments, such as marketing, design, and development, which can lead to tight deadlines and shifting priorities. Coordinating content updates requires strong communication skills to ensure everyone is aligned and that updates are published accurately and on schedule. Additionally, managing content consistency and resolving technical issues across different platforms can be challenging, but these experiences help build valuable problem-solving and project management skills.

What is a web production assistant?

Web Production Assistants are professionals who support the creation, maintenance, and updating of websites and digital content. They work closely with web designers, developers, and content creators to ensure that web pages are visually appealing, functional, and up-to-date. Their tasks often include uploading content, formatting web pages, troubleshooting issues, and ensuring adherence to brand guidelines. This role typically requires attention to detail, familiarity with content management systems (CMS), and basic knowledge of HTML or other web technologies.

The Web Production Assistant typically supports web development and production tasks, focusing on technical and logistical aspects. The Web Content Coordinator manages online content, ensuring accuracy and consistency. While both roles work closely with web teams, the assistant is more involved in technical support, whereas the coordinator handles content strategy and management.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a web production assistant?

To thrive as a Web Production Assistant, you need foundational knowledge of HTML, CSS, web content management, and a relevant degree or certification in digital media or a related field. Familiarity with content management systems (CMS) like WordPress or Drupal, image editing tools such as Adobe Photoshop, and basic SEO practices is typically required. Strong attention to detail, organization, and effective communication are important soft skills for ensuring seamless project execution and collaboration. These skills and qualities are crucial for maintaining high-quality web content, meeting deadlines, and supporting the overall digital strategy.

About the Agency

The United States Agency for Global Media (USAGM) is an exciting, multi-media, multi-cultural, global media agency that carries out all United States civilian international broadcasting. Our media networks complement and reinforce one another in a shared mission vital to U.S. national interests: to inform, engage, and connect people around the world in support of freedom and democracy. Our staff of dedicated professionals serve as an example of a free and independent media, bringing news, information, and relevant discussions to a weekly audience of over 278 million people worldwide in over 60 languages via radio, television, Internet, and social media.

USAGM networks include the Voice of America and the Office of Cuba Broadcasting (Radio and TV Marti) and three grantee organizations: Radio Free Europe/Radio Liberty, the Middle East Broadcasting Networks (Alhurra TV and Radio Sawa), and Radio Free Asia.
